Object A has a charge of +3.0 mC and Object B has a charge of -2.0 mC. Objects A and B are separated by a distance of 1.0e-10 m. If the objects are moved apart such that they have a separation of 2.0e-10 m, then by what factor will the electric force felt by each object change?

Answer:

since the distance between two charges is double so the force between them is decrease by a factor of 1/4 times

Step-by-step explanation:

As we know that force between two charges is given as


F = (kq_1q_2)/(r^2)

here we know that


q_1, q_2 = magnitude of two charges


r = distance between two charges

since the electrostatic force between two charges is inversely depends on the square of the distance between two charges so as we increase the distance between two charges the force between the two charges will decrease

initially the two charges are placed at


r_1 = 1.0 * 10^(-10) m


r_2 = 2.0 * 10^(-10)m

since the distance between two charges is double so the force between them is decrease by a factor of 1/4 times
